Score 88/100 · Drink 2020-2026, Jeb Dunnuck, Jun 2020

Readers looking for a solid value in Nebbiolo should check out the 2018 Langhe Nebbiolo Martinenga, which offers an upfront, cherry, tar and spicy style that's already drinking nicely. With light tannins, medium body, and nicely integrated acidity, it's a total charmer to enjoy over the coming 4-6 years.

Score 89/100 · Drink 2019-2028, Antonio Galloni, Vinous, Mar 2020

The 2018 Langhe Nebbiolo Martinenga is a very pretty, perfumed expression of Nebbiolo that also serves as a terrific introduction to the Marchesi di Grésy house style. A short vinification and malolactic fermentation in steel followed by aging mostly in cement (and some tank) keeps the flavors bright and fresh. Sweet raspberry, strawberry and floral notes are nicely lifted in this approachable, gracious Nebbiolo from Marchesi di Grésy.

Score 91/100 · Drink 2019-2024, Monica Larner, Wine Advocate, Jun 2019

The 2018 Langhe Nebbiolo Martinenga shows delicate fiber and a thin veiling of small forest fruit, licorice and rain-washed stone or cement. Those small details converge to create a very elegant and polished expression of Nebbiolo. For its accessibility and drinkability, I highly recommend this pretty wine.
